Clayton Housing Market Report – May 2026

Here's a look at how the Clayton, CA real estate market performed in May 2026, based on actual sold data from the MLS.

Market Snapshot

  • Homes Sold: 15
  • Median Sale Price: $1,140,000
  • Average Sale Price: $1,064,500
  • Average Price Per Sq Ft: $499
  • Average Days on Market: 50
  • Sale-to-List Price Ratio: 103.2%

Month-Over-Month Trends

Compared to April, the median sale price in Clayton moved 2.7% up (from $1,110,000 to $1,140,000). The number of homes sold was 21.1% down compared to the prior month (19 vs. 15). Average days on market shifted 12.3% down (57 days to 50 days).

Year-Over-Year Comparison

Compared to May 2025, the median sale price is 1.9% down (from $1,161,750 to $1,140,000). Sales volume is 6.2% down year-over-year.

What This Means

Clayton's housing market is showing mixed signals as we head into summer. While the median sale price ticked up 2.7% month-over-month to $1.14 million, the year-over-year decline of 1.9% suggests prices remain slightly softer than last May. What's more encouraging is the reduction in days on market—homes are now selling roughly a week faster than they were in April. This improvement in velocity, combined with homes selling above listing price (103.2% ratio), indicates buyers are still actively competing for available inventory in the area.

The real concern is the 21.1% drop in sales volume from April, though this likely reflects normal seasonal variability rather than market weakness. May is typically slower than spring's peak months. With 46 active listings currently on the market and an average of 61 days sitting unsold, there's modest inventory pressure building. Single-family homes continue to dominate sales activity, comprising 73% of closed deals this month.

Overall, Clayton remains a balanced market leaning slightly toward sellers. Prices are holding relatively steady, buyers are motivated enough to close deals briskly, and inventory levels aren't flooding the market. This is solid middle-ground territory for the broader Bay Area housing landscape.

Clayton Sales by Zip Code

Zip Code Homes Sold Median Price Avg $/SqFt Avg DOM
94517 15 $1,140,000 $499 50

Sales by Property Type

Property Type Homes Sold Median Price Avg $/SqFt
SINGLE_FAMILY 11 $1,186,000 $510
TOWNHOMES 3 $610,000 $471
CONDOS 1 $740,000 $464

Sales by Price Range

Price Range Homes Sold
$500K - $749K 4
$750K+ 11

Current Active Listings

As of this report, there are 46 active listings in Clayton with a median asking price of $1,125,000 and an average of 61 days on market.
